SYNOPSIS
Some paths are better left unexplored, for one never knows what one might discover. An unsuspecting fisherman, a genetics scientist, and a medical professor, soon find themselves on the threshold of millennia of mystery.
“To be or not to be…” that is the question that faces Ashok, a genetics scientist from London. On being stonewalled by his company, he decides to plunge ahead on his own, and travels to Jaffna to study more about the human remains that had been buried in the ocean for centuries. His research and subsequent cloning intimidates the scientific community and thrusts him into a race for life.
